No better place to be a critic!
Monday, September 21st, 2015

The Majorcan director Daniel Monzón is forming part of the Official Jury this year. He confesses that he’s not very comfortable judging otherfilmmakers’ work, despite the fact that he previously worked as a film critic. However, given that he’d already rejected the offer to work on the jury on two previous occasions, he felt morally obliged to accept this year. “If I have to work on a jury, there’s no better place to do it than here! San Sebastián is the most important festival we have in Spain and I’m really fond of it.”

He reveals that he first started coming here as a young film fan, then as a critic and in the year 2000 he presented his first film El corazón del guerrero here. He thinks that being open-minded and having eclectic tastes help him when it comes to judging films and that all he asks of a film is that it moves something inside him. “There’s nothingworse than leaving a cinema feeling the same as when you went in.”
